在数字货币时代,以太坊(Ethereum)作为一种智能合约平台,已赢得了越来越多用户的青睐。随着其广泛应用,用户所持有的以太坊及其它数字资产的安全性变得尤为重要。而其中,一个核心概念便是私钥及其加密。本文将针对以太坊私钥的加密进行全面解析,并探讨如何有效地保护您的数字资产安全。

一、以太坊私钥的基本概念

在讨论私钥加密之前,首先有必要了解什么是以太坊私钥。以太坊私钥是与以太坊账户相关联的一组唯一数字。这组数字使持有者能够控制其以太坊账户中的资产。当用户想要发送以太坊或与智能合约进行交互时,私钥便是签名的必要部分。

以太坊私钥示意图

私钥在生成时会伴随着一个公钥。我们可以把公钥视作一个地址,任何人都可以用这个地址向你转账。然而,只有拥有私钥的人才能访问或管理这些资产。因此,私钥是用户的数字身份和资产的保护伞,任何人只要获取到这个私钥,便能够完全控制与之关联的账户。

二、为什么需要加密私钥?

不论是传统银行账户还是数字资产账户,私钥的保密性都至关重要。以太坊的私钥若遭泄露,黑客能够毫无限制地访问用户的,挪用所有资产。在这种情况下,用户无论如何都无法找回资金,这也是数字货币领域最常见的诈骗事件之一。

加密私钥的意义在于防止其被恶意软件、病毒或不当行为所获取。即使黑客获得了加密的数据,没有解锁的密码,他们也无法访问其原始私钥。因此,私人密钥的加密处理是保护用户资产不被盗取的第一步。

三、以太坊私钥加密的方式

若要加密以太坊的私钥,用户可以采用以下几种主要的方法:

1. 软件加密

用户可以选择一些提供私钥加密服务的软件。这些应用大多会使用密码学算法(如 AES 或 RSA)对私钥进行加密。但这样的加密方式仍需谨慎选择,因为如果软件本身存在安全漏洞,用户的私钥仍有被盗取的风险。

2. 硬件

硬件是一种专门用于存储私钥的物理设备。它们通常采用了多重安全措施,私钥从未连接互联网,这意味着它们更不容易受到网络攻击。用户可以通过硬件安全地创建、备份和管理他们的私钥。即使黑客入侵了用户的电脑,私钥也不会受到威胁。

3. 程序代码加密

对于某些项目开发者来说,可能需要采用编程方式来加密私钥。他们可以使用如 Node.js、Python 这样的编程语言来实现。通过调用现有的加密库(如 CryptoJS),开发者可以自定义加密方法来保护私钥的安全。

4. 纸

纸是另一种保护私钥的方式。这种方法通过将私钥打印在纸上,实际物理地保存,不再以数字形式存在。纸对黑客攻击几乎没有抵抗力,但风险在于丢失或损坏纸张,因此在保存时应采取额外措施。

四、案例研究:如何处理私钥泄露事件

有些用户因不当处理导致私钥泄露的事件较为常见。例如,2014年的 MT. Gox 事件就是一个非常著名的案例。在情况严重的情况下,该交易所声称有850,000 比特币被盗,其中部分可能与以太坊相关。用户在这个事件中几乎毫无办法挽回损失。

我们可以从案例中总结出几个关键的教训:

  1. 无论使用哪种方法,都要注意定期更新和备份你的私钥。
  2. 选择信誉良好、安全性高的服务提供商。
  3. 保持警惕,不要点击不明链接,保持软件更新。
  4. 采用多重身份验证,增加攻击者的入侵成本。

五、常见的与以太坊私钥加密相关问题

在私钥加密的过程中,许多用户可能会遇到各种问题。以下是一些常见的疑问及解决方案:

1. 如何恢复丢失的以太坊私钥?

在数字资产管理中,私钥被视为“钥匙”。如果你丢失了这把钥匙,实际上也就失去了进入的权限。因此,如果丢失私钥,其后果通常是致命的。

一些可能提供恢复功能,例如通过助记词或种子短语。但是,任何涉及私钥的恢复都需在绝对安全的环境下进行,以防止数据外泄。对于硬件,许多设备都有恢复过程,只需要用户提供相应的恢复短语,而对于纯软件,缺乏私钥的恢复几乎是不可能的。用户在此时应保持耐心,并做好资产管理的相关培训。

2. 如何安全地存储我的以太坊私钥?

安全存储以太坊私钥是保护数字资产的前提。建议用户遵循以下几条原则:

  1. 不断更新和维护你的软件。
  2. 避免使用公共 Wi-Fi 执行任何与相关的操作。
  3. 确保电脑无恶意软件。定期运行杀毒和安全检查。
  4. 使用硬件同时进行多重备份,确保纸质备份存在安全的地方。

此外,用户还应定期检查其账户的活动记录,如果发现异常的资金流动,应及时采取措施,防止信息进一步泄露。

3. 我是否需要定期更改我的以太坊私钥?

与传统银行账户一样,对于以太坊用户而言,定期修改私钥并非绝对必要,但在某些情况下是建议的。特别是在怀疑私钥被泄露的情况下,立即切换到新的私钥是非常关键的。同时,用户可以考虑设定一个更为复杂且难以猜测的私钥。

对于安全意识较强的用户,定期更新私钥不仅可以增加黑客的攻击成本,而且也是对其资产配置的进一步保护。特别是在某些公共和社交平台分享内容时,仓促公开私钥可能引发更多问题。

4. 基于区块链技术的私钥管理的未来发展趋势是什么?

私钥管理是数字资产领域的重要组成部分。尤其在当前区块链技术不断进步的背景下,新的安全方案层出不穷。我们可以预见以下几种发展趋势:

  1. 多层次签名(Multi-signature):这种技术能够要求多个用户对交易进行签名,以分散风险。
  2. 社交恢复:一些开始考虑引入社交恢复机制,用户可以通过信任的朋友进行私钥恢复。
  3. 去中心化身份验证:区块链技术的新兴应用可能会促使更多用户采用去中心化的身份管理方案,实现私钥的更高安全性。
  4. 生物识别技术:结合生物识别技术的私钥管理也将成为可能,如指纹、面部识别、虹膜识别等,提供更直接的访问方式。

总之,私钥加密在以太坊及其它数字资产的管理中不可或缺。用户需在安全知识上不断提高,并合理选择适合自身的安全方案,确保其数字资产的安全。

通过以上的详细探讨,我们希望能够帮助以太坊用户更好地理解私钥的加密和保护,从而在这个充满机遇与挑战的数字经济时代中,确保自身的资产安全。